Introducing: Richard Mille RM 65-01 McLaren W1 Split-Seconds Chronograph
Richard Mille reveals its fourth creation to emerge from its collaboration
—ongoing since 2016— with the celebrated British supercar maker McLaren.
The new RM 65-01 McLaren Automatic Split-Seconds Chronograph W1 is a
500-piece limited edition and the most complex automatic chronograph ever
released by Richard Mille.

IWC Sent Four Customized Ceramic Chronographs Out of The Stratosphere. Here’s What Happened Next.
IWC sponsored the Polaris Dawn mission – the farthest from Earth any humans have traveled since the astronauts of Apollo 17 set foot on the Moon – and this December, the watches from the mission are heading to auction for a worthy cause.

New: Omega Speedmaster “The First Omega in Space”
DEPLOYANT - The watch magazine for collectors, by collectors
Interesting new release from Omega. This is a re-edition of the first omega in space, the CK 2998 released in 1959, but now updated with the Co-Axial Master Chronometer.
